Addressing Dirt and Debris Accumulation

  • The collection of dirt and debris on solar panels reduces energy production and obstructs sunlight absorption, which has a substantial influence on the panels’ efficiency.
  • It is advised to clean often to minimize this problem, guarantee peak efficiency, and maximise power production.
  • Dust, pollen, bird droppings, and other waste buildup can form barriers that prevent sunlight from reaching the panels, reducing their efficiency in converting solar energy into electricity.
  • Homeowners may retain the cleanliness of their solar panels and their ability to capture renewable energy by putting in place a regular cleaning program.

Optimising Solar Panel Performance

  • By generating “hot spots” and lowering total energy production, shading has a negative impact on the performance of solar panels.
  • Solar panel efficiency can be greatly impacted by even slight shade from surrounding structures, trees, or buildings.
  • Strategic solar panel placement is necessary to avoid shade throughout the day and maximize performance.
  • Determining where to put panels to get the greatest light exposure involves analyzing shading patterns.
  • Homeowners may increase the efficacy and efficiency of their solar energy systems by minimizing shadowing and strategically placing panels.

Maintaining Solar Panel Longevity

  • Degradation of materials, such as metal component corrosion or yellowing of protective coatings, may occur in solar panels over time. The effectiveness and longevity of solar panels may be impacted by this deterioration, which might jeopardize their capacity to produce power.
  • It is essential to regularly evaluate the state of solar panels in order to spot wear and degeneration.
  • Solar panels’ lifespan may be extended and the impacts of aging can be lessened by using proactive maintenance techniques including replacing worn-out parts or coatings.
  • Through preventive maintenance, homeowners can guarantee that their solar panels will continue to function effectively for many years to come.

Ensuring Solar Panel Safety and Performance

  • Internal solar panel system flaws might include things like weak connections, bad wiring, and malfunctioning inverters.
  • These errors might jeopardize the system’s functionality and endanger residents’ safety.
  • Electrical risks include fires and electrical shocks can result from faulty wiring and poor connections.
  • The conversion of solar energy into useable electricity can be disrupted by malfunctioning inverters, which lowers total energy production.
